本文目錄導(dǎo)讀:
CSS技巧:處理元素定位中的“l(fā)eft: 0”
在網(wǎng)頁設(shè)計中,我們經(jīng)常使用CSS(層疊樣式表)來控制網(wǎng)頁元素的樣式和布局,在處理元素定位時,“l(fā)eft: 0”是一個常見的屬性值,用于將元素定位在其父元素的左側(cè),在某些情況下,我們可能需要刪除或更改這個設(shè)置,本文將指導(dǎo)你如何在不同情況下處理“l(fā)eft: 0”。
理解“l(fā)eft: 0”
在CSS中,“l(fā)eft: 0”通常用于***定位的元素,它將元素定位在其包含塊的左側(cè),距離左側(cè)邊緣為0,如果你想要刪除這個設(shè)置,你需要了解它所處的上下文環(huán)境。
刪除“l(fā)eft: 0”的方法
1、直接刪除屬性:如果你使用的是內(nèi)聯(lián)樣式或者是在HTML元素中直接定義的樣式,你可以直接刪除“l(fā)eft: 0”這個屬性,如果是外部樣式表或者是在CSS文件中定義的樣式,你需要找到對應(yīng)的樣式規(guī)則并刪除它。
2、重寫樣式規(guī)則:left: 0”是由父級元素或者更***別的樣式規(guī)則定義的,并且你不能直接刪除它,你可以通過在你的樣式表中添加一個新的規(guī)則來重寫它,你可以給元素添加一個類名,然后在該類中設(shè)置“l(fā)eft: auto”。
3、使用CSS選擇器優(yōu)先級:通過提高你的選擇器優(yōu)先級,你可以覆蓋已有的“l(fā)eft: 0”設(shè)置,如果你有一個類名為“.myClass”的元素設(shè)置了“l(fā)eft: 0”,你可以通過添加一個ID選擇器(如“#myID .myClass”)來覆蓋它。
注意事項
在刪除或更改“l(fā)eft: 0”設(shè)置時,需要注意元素的布局和定位可能會受到影響,在做出更改之前,***好先備份你的代碼,以便在需要時恢復(fù)原始設(shè)置,還需要考慮瀏覽器兼容性問題,確保你的代碼在所有主流瀏覽器上都能正常工作。
處理CSS中的“l(fā)eft: 0”需要理解其上下文環(huán)境,并根據(jù)具體情況選擇適當(dāng)?shù)膭h除方法,通過本文的介紹,你應(yīng)該已經(jīng)掌握了如何刪除或更改這個設(shè)置,以便更好地控制你的網(wǎng)頁元素布局。